LA Fitness verified prices and fees
Numeric answer first: The table below states every public amount found in the reviewed official U.S. source. When the official page did not publish a number, the table says that directly instead of telling the reader only to call, check or verify.
| Charge | Checked amount and billing context |
|---|---|
| Recurring membership | $29.99/month club-only, $39.99/month multi-club, and $49.99/month nationwide in a reviewed Temecula, CA official rate page |
| Annual fee | $59–$69/year across reviewed official U.S. rate pages |
| Enrollment / joining fee | $0–$25 one-time across reviewed official U.S. rate pages; first and last month may also be due |
| Free trial / day pass | Free trial (cost: $0). $0 for the official 3-day guest pass |
| Cancellation / early termination | No public numeric membership-cancellation fee was displayed on the reviewed official membership-help page |
| Other published charge | $10/month for an eligible membership freeze under the official membership FAQ |
Source context: Specific U.S. location examples; rates, annual fee, initiation, taxes, first/last month and access level vary by club. Prices and policies checked July 11, 2026.

How much should training add to the budget?
The LA Fitness price context is official sampled range $19.99–$39.99, while its annual-fee position is $69 per person on sampled offers. Request the number of sessions, session length, package total, expiration date, trainer level, missed-session rule and refund policy. Divide the package total by the usable sessions—not the advertised maximum—then add that amount to the membership’s effective monthly cost.
The base membership pricing position is LA Fitness uses location-specific U.S. pricing. Official club offers sampled in July 2026 showed monthly dues from $19.99 to $39.99, initiation fees from $0 to $99, and a $69 annual fee per person, with some offers collecting first- and last-month dues at signup. Training can easily cost more than the club dues, so the decision should be made separately from the enrollment promotion.

Read the training agreement separately
A personal-training agreement can have a different term, cancellation notice and billing cycle from the gym membership. Ending the club account may not automatically terminate training. Ask whether sessions expire during a membership freeze, whether a trainer can be changed and how unused sessions are handled. When is the coaching worth the additional cost?
This point matters most to users who want a full-service club with classes, pools and multi-club options. Coaching is most valuable when the member needs technique correction, a structured progression or accountability that is not provided by the base plan. It is less valuable when the member will not follow the program between sessions or when a lower-cost included class already meets the goal.
- Start with any included LA Fitness assessment or introductory session before signing a large package.
- Confirm who delivers the LA Fitness coaching and how much direct instruction each appointment includes.
- Get the LA Fitness package expiration date, missed-session charge, rescheduling rule and refund terms in writing.
- Define the outcome the LA Fitness program should produce and when the plan will be reassessed.
- Price the LA Fitness coaching option against group instruction and a self-directed plan.

LA Fitness Personal Training price and fee interpretation guide
For LA Fitness Personal Training, the reviewed pricing inputs are: LA Fitness: $29.99/month club-only, $39.99/month multi-club, and $49.99/month nationwide in a reviewed Temecula, CA official rate page. LA Fitness: $0–$25 one-time across reviewed official U.S. rate pages; first and last month may also be due. LA Fitness: $59–$69/year across reviewed official U.S. rate pages.
For LA Fitness Personal Training, the useful comparison is the amount a member is required to pay during the first twelve months, not a promotional headline in isolation. Put recurring dues on one common annual basis, then add mandatory one-time and yearly charges. Keep optional personal training, childcare, merchandise, taxes and elective upgrades outside the base total unless the selected plan requires them. This method makes LA Fitness Personal Training comparable with another gym or studio even when one brand bills monthly and another uses a four-week or biweekly cycle.

How location, plan tier and promotions change LA Fitness Personal Training
For LA Fitness Personal Training, the location and plan context is: LA Fitness: Specific U.S. location examples; rates, annual fee, initiation, taxes, first/last month and access level vary by club.
For LA Fitness Personal Training, a national page may describe the membership structure while the numeric price is controlled by a franchise, local club or selected market. Compare only like-for-like offers: the same location, access tier, commitment length and signup date. A $1 enrollment promotion can be paired with higher recurring dues, while a higher upfront fee can accompany a lower monthly plan. Neither offer is automatically cheaper until the complete first-year total is calculated.
When reviewing LA Fitness Personal Training, check whether the plan includes one home club or multiple locations, scheduled classes, guest access, recovery amenities, childcare or coaching. These benefits can explain a price difference, but they have value only when the member will use them. The gym membership hidden-fee guide lists the extra charges that are easy to miss during signup.
